Reading of the Law of
God
I appeal to you
therefore, brothers, by the mercies of God, to present your bodies as a living
sacrifice, holy and acceptable to God, which is your spiritual worship. Do not
be conformed to this world, but be transformed by the renewal of your mind,
that by testing you may discern what is the will of God, what is good and
acceptable and perfect. Romans 12.1-2
Confession of Sin
Our Father, we hear Your Law, and again it
exposes our sin. We recognize that we are so like our unbelieving neighbors. We
conform so much to the world around us. We are so little like the living
sacrifices You call for. We are so little like Jesus. In these things we have
sinned. We ask that You would forgive our sin. We ask that You would renew our
minds. Make us more like Jesus and less like the faithless who live in this
world. We ask this only through Jesus, our faithful Savior. Amen.
Declaration of Pardon
Blessed
is the one whose transgression is forgiven, whose sin is covered. Blessed is
the man against whom the LORD counts no iniquity, and in whose spirit there is
no deceit. I acknowledged my sin to you, and I did not cover my iniquity; I
said, “I will confess my transgressions to the LORD,” and you forgave the
iniquity of my sin. Psalm 32.1-2,5
May the
God of all healing and forgiveness draw us to himself, and cleanse us from all
our sins that we may behold the glory of his Son, the Word made flesh, Jesus
Christ our Lord.
